All of the suggestions about prune juice and fiber are correct but you currently have a problem that can effect your health. You need to be seen by a doctor.

Medically speaking, constipation usually is defined as fewer than three bowel movements per week. Severe constipation is defined as less than one bowel movement per week.

Constipation also requires an immediate assessment if it is accompanied by worrisome symptoms such as rectal bleeding, abdominal pain and cramps, nausea and vomiting, and involuntary weight loss.

Regular use of laxatives can actually cause injury to the colon and/or worsen constipation.

Your mom needs to take you to the doctor to evaluate your constipation.
